The Echoscope PIPE series,
introduced in 2020, marked a
significant leap forward in real-
time 3D sonar imaging with the
integration of a high-powered,
extensible parallel processing
engine embedded directly within
the sonar head. This innovation
elevated both imaging
performance and processing
capabilities.
All Echoscope systems have
acquisition, control, and
beamforming internally within the
sonar itself. This architecture
enables the system to process up
to 164 million full time-series
beam sample points per ping, at
rates of up to 60 pings per
second.
Despite the immense volume of
raw acoustic data handled, the
output bandwidth is very
efficient—typically lower than
that of a standard ROV video
feed.
